Output 21305aed916633dbdb634a713fd64d1d1b1aa827d664bfbd4a61b22d17e89b52:0

value
19672962
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18ac761accecab5af0616178f72f74bde68ad96b OP_EQUALVERIFY OP_CHECKSIG
address
LMUR5e9p5SrFASPfaV8faCNBWkFPmGBo4e
transaction
21305aed916633dbdb634a713fd64d1d1b1aa827d664bfbd4a61b22d17e89b52
spent
true